Ahead Of Met Gala 2025, Here’s How Fashion’s Most Exclusive Guest List Is Finalized

Fashion’s biggest night, The Metropolitan Museum of Art’s annual Costume Institute benefit, better known as the Met Gala, is one of the most anticipated events in the fashion calendar. From philanthropists to stars, the black tie event sees some of the biggest names in the industry grace the steps of The Metropolitan Museum of Art in haute couture which is in line with the theme.

There is no guaranteed way to make sure that you attend the Met Gala. Every year, Vogue’s editor-in-chief, Anna Wintour, makes the guest list. She oversees and approves every single invite, whether it’s a Hollywood A-lister, fashion designer, or rising influencer. No one attends without her green light. Unlike most philanthropic events, where making a sizable donation secures entry to an event, the Met Gala isn’t so.

While Anna makes the guest list, luxury fashion houses like Chanel, Valentino, Gucci, and Louis Vuitton often purchase tables at the event (these can cost around $200K–$300K, approximately Rs 1 crore and upwards). Once they do, they usually fill those tables with celebrities they are dressing for the evening – often their muses, ambassadors, or fresh collaborators.

Some reports reveal that attendees can buy individual tickets (from $50K, approximately Rs 42 lakhs and upwards) to attend the Met Gala, but their entry is subject to approval from Anna
